Abstract
Handwritten letter from a representative of Crocker, Wood & Co., to Captain Thomas Melville, introducing Mr. J. Benedict, the supplier of some coffee sent to Sailors' Snug Harbor by Crocker, Wood & Co. at the beginning of February 1878. The writer notes that Mr. [Thomas?] Greenleaf had contacted Crocker, Wood & Co. about the shipment of coffee and Crocker, Wood & Co. are following up with Mr. Benedict to "make the matter thoroughly satisfactory to you."
